Celtic striker Tomas Cvancara speaks on the win over RangersShoot-out star Tomas Cvancara shrugged off a violent pitch invasion after guiding Celtic to victory over Rangers, despite having blood on his shirt. The Borussia Monchengladbach loanee made a significant impact on derby day, coming off the bench to trouble the Rangers' defence in the Scottish Cup thriller. The towering forward dispatched his penalty past Jack Butland following extra time, securing a semi-final berth for the Hoops. In a post-match interview with Premier Sports, Cvancara appeared with visible blood stains on his kit, alongside goalkeeper Viljami Sinisalo.
